Varieties

  • Jin Jun Mei (金骏眉) — Golden Eyebrow black tea from Wuyi Mountain, Fujian. Notes of honey, caramel and a clean sweet finish. One of China’s most prized black teas.
  • Tie Guan Yin (铁观音) — Iron Goddess of Mercy oolong from Fujian. Complex orchid fragrance, light body, lingering floral finish.
  • Da Hong Pao (大红袍) — Grand Red Robe oolong from Wuyi Mountain. Rich, roasted and complex with mineral depth. Multiple steeps reward patience.
  • Lapsang Souchong (小种红茶) — Xiao Zhong black tea from Fujian, dried over pine smoke. Distinctive warming character, ideal for winter brewing.
  • Jasmine Flower Tea (茉莉花茶) — Green tea scented with fresh jasmine blossoms during production. Light, clean and naturally fragrant.
  • Jasmine Dragon Pearl (茉莉龙珠) — Hand-rolled jasmine pearls, premium grade. Each pearl slowly unfurls in the cup, releasing successive waves of jasmine aroma.
  • Yunnan Golden Thread (滇红金丝) — Dian Hong black tea from Yunnan with abundant golden buds. Smooth, malty and full-bodied with no astringency.
  • Osmanthus Black Tea (桂花红茶) — Black tea blended with dried sweet osmanthus flowers. Delicate floral sweetness without added flavouring.
  • Black Oolong (黑乌龙) — Heavily roasted dark oolong. Full-bodied, coffee-like character. Traditionally consumed with rich or oily foods.

How to brew Chinese tea

Use 3–5g per 150ml of water at 85–95°C depending on variety (lower for green-adjacent teas, higher for black teas and oolongs). Steep 30 seconds for the first infusion, increasing by 15 seconds for each subsequent steep. Most of these teas yield 4–6 quality steepings.

Are these teas suitable for gongfu cha ceremony? Da Hong Pao, Tie Guan Yin, Jin Jun Mei and Black Oolong are ideal for gongfu cha. The others can be brewed Western-style or grandpa-style.
